Cathedral Camps welcomes all young people between the ages of 16-25 to volunteer at one week summer camps, or one day events, at the historic places of faith in Britain.

Perhaps you have a personal or career interest in heritage conservation, or are doing a Duke of Edinburgh award?


Maybe you like having fun and getting to know people from all over the world.


All this is possible while making a difference to some of the most spectacular buildings in Britain.

 

Cathedral Camps offers young people the opportunity to experience, observe, and participate in the care of some of the greatest examples historic architecture at first hand.

 

Summer Residential Camps only run JULY - SEPTEMBER; but we do run one day "ReFresh" projects throughout the year.

If you don't have a week to spare... ReFresh offers 16-25 year olds one-day volunteering events in historic buildings of worship - making a positive and visible contribution to their environment in just one day!

Congratulations to everyone who did a camp this year!

 

Over 200 volunteers stayed at 17 churches and cathedrals across the UK; devoting their time and energy to making a difference.
